Summary & core philosophy

Six Sigma is a disciplined, data-driven methodology designed to improve business processes by identifying and reducing variation. Rather than relying on assumptions or intuition, it uses statistical analysis and measurable data to understand how processes perform, uncover the root causes of problems, and implement sustainable improvements.

At its core, Six Sigma is based on the belief that consistent, predictable processes produce higher-quality products and services. By systematically reducing variation, organizations can minimize defects, lower costs, improve efficiency, and deliver more reliable outcomes for customers.

The methodology typically follows the DMAIC framework—Define, Measure, Analyze, Improve, and Control—which provides a structured approach to solving complex process challenges and driving continuous improvement across a wide range of industries.

Key components

Six Sigma typically follows the DMAIC improvement cycle, using data, measurement, and statistical analysis to identify root causes and drive continuous process improvement.

Define

Define the problem, customer needs and project objectives.

Measure

Measure current performance and collect accurate data.

Analyze

Analyze data to identify root causes and validate the problem.

Improve

Develop, test and implement solutions to eliminate root causes.

Control

Monitor performance, maintain gains and sustain improvements.
